Details for Quinquennial (5-Year Interval)
Introduction : A quinquennial denotes a five-year period and is primarily used in formal, academic, and bureaucratic contexts. It serves as a convenient term for describing recurring events, evaluations, or milestones that happen every five years.
History & Origin : The term derives from Latin—'quinque' for five and 'annus' for year. It has historical usage in census-taking and official reporting cycles. While rarely used colloquially, it remains prominent in formal government, academic, and institutional documents.
Current Use : Used to describe periodic events such as quinquennial reviews, strategic planning, budget cycles, or anniversary celebrations. Common in institutions and governments that require regular performance evaluations or long-term planning documentation.
Details for Moment (Medieval Time Unit)
Introduction : A moment is an ancient unit of time that typically equaled around 90 seconds. Though obsolete in modern science, it provides historical insight into how medieval societies divided time based on natural events like sundial measurements and day lengths.
History & Origin : The moment dates back to the medieval period, where a solar hour was split into 40 moments. This system was practical in a time without mechanical clocks, relying on sundials and the visual movement of celestial bodies across the sky.
Current Use : Now used more idiomatically in phrases like 'just a moment,' this unit survives as a cultural relic. Historians and horologists still refer to it when studying medieval timekeeping systems or ancient documents that specify durations with non-standard units.
